Developing and Testing Implementation Strategies for Evidence-Based Obesity Prevention in Childcare

Completed · Not applicable

Conditions studied: Obesity

In brief

Investigators will pilot test the impact of an enhanced implementation strategy on implementation and child health outcomes using continuous formative evaluation. Investigators will test the hypothesis that better fidelity to the implementation strategy (WISE) is positively related to child outcomes (e.g., child fruit and vegetable intake, BMI).
